Transaction 8d6d7c29cc4b296205f2469d650af1d1166aec4955bda63b471a17269cc4d3c6
1 Input
1 Output
-
8d6d7c29cc4b296205f2469d650af1d1166aec4955bda63b471a17269cc4d3c6:0
- value
- 520290
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f88517ab6a124f46758ac23ddaadd6cb4e83165c OP_EQUAL
- address
- 3QM4wYVu8ud2cuq7XjEE78qcJdKgSPGe8w